Why was the MSHCP developed for Western Riverside County?

0

The Western Riverside County MSHCP is the largest conservation plan in the nation. The MSHCP was one of the results of a comprehensive effort to shape Riverside County’s future, balancing the rapid growth the County has experienced, the challenges of traffic congestion, and the listing of native species of plants and animals as threatened or endangered. The Riverside County Integrated Plan consisted of in depth environmental studies, transportation studies, and extensive public outreach and developed a vision for Riverside County’s future that now guides development, provides for economic growth, solves transportation problems, and protects the environment.
